   57 #ifndef _SYS_DEV_EXCA_EXCAVAR_H
   58 #define _SYS_DEV_EXCA_EXCAVAR_H
   59 
   60 /*
   61  * Structure to manage the ExCA part of the chip.
   62  */
   63 struct exca_softc;
   64 typedef uint8_t (exca_getb_fn)(struct exca_softc *, int);
   65 typedef void (exca_putb_fn)(struct exca_softc *, int, uint8_t);
   66 
   67 struct exca_softc 
   68 {
   69         device_t        dev;
   70         int             memalloc;
   71         struct          pccard_mem_handle mem[EXCA_MEM_WINS];
   72         int             ioalloc;
   73         struct          pccard_io_handle io[EXCA_IO_WINS];
   74         bus_space_tag_t bst;
   75         bus_space_handle_t bsh;
   76         uint32_t        flags;
   77 #define EXCA_SOCKET_PRESENT     0x00000001
   78 #define EXCA_HAS_MEMREG_WIN     0x00000002
   79 #define EXCA_CARD_OK            0x00000004
   80 #define EXCA_EVENT              0x80000000
   81         uint32_t        offset;
   82         int             chipset;
   83 #define EXCA_CARDBUS    0
   84 #define EXCA_I82365     1               /* Intel i82365SL-A/B or clone */
   85 #define EXCA_I82365SL_DF 2              /* Intel i82365sl-DF step */
   86 #define EXCA_VLSI       3               /* VLSI chip */
   87 #define EXCA_PD6710     4               /* Cirrus logic PD6710 */
   88 #define EXCA_PD6722     5               /* Cirrus logic PD6722 */
   89 #define EXCA_PD6729     6               /* Cirrus Logic PD6729 */
   90 #define EXCA_VG365      7               /* Vadem 365 */
   91 #define EXCA_VG465      8               /* Vadem 465 */
   92 #define EXCA_VG468      9               /* Vadem 468 */
   93 #define EXCA_VG469      10              /* Vadem 469 */
   94 #define EXCA_RF5C296    11              /* Ricoh RF5C296 */
   95 #define EXCA_RF5C396    12              /* Ricoh RF5C396 */
   96 #define EXCA_IBM        13              /* IBM clone */
   97 #define EXCA_IBM_KING   14              /* IBM KING PCMCIA Controller */
   98 #define EXCA_BOGUS      -1              /* Invalid/not present/etc */
   99         exca_getb_fn    *getb;
  100         exca_putb_fn    *putb;
  101         device_t        pccarddev;
  102         uint32_t        status;         /* status, hw dependent */
  103 };
  104 
  105 void exca_init(struct exca_softc *sc, device_t dev, 
  106     bus_space_tag_t, bus_space_handle_t, uint32_t);
  107 void exca_insert(struct exca_softc *sc);
  108 int exca_io_map(struct exca_softc *sc, int width, struct resource *r);
  109 int exca_io_unmap_res(struct exca_softc *sc, struct resource *res);
  110 int exca_is_pcic(struct exca_softc *sc);
  111 int exca_mem_map(struct exca_softc *sc, int kind, struct resource *res);
  112 int exca_mem_set_flags(struct exca_softc *sc, struct resource *res,
  113     uint32_t flags);
  114 int exca_mem_set_offset(struct exca_softc *sc, struct resource *res,
  115     uint32_t cardaddr, uint32_t *deltap);
  116 int exca_mem_unmap_res(struct exca_softc *sc, struct resource *res);
  117 int exca_probe_slots(device_t dev, struct exca_softc *exca,
  118     bus_space_tag_t iot, bus_space_handle_t ioh);
  119 void exca_removal(struct exca_softc *);
  120 void exca_reset(struct exca_softc *, device_t child);
  121 
  122 /* bus/device interfaces */
  123 int exca_activate_resource(struct exca_softc *exca, device_t child, int type,
  124     int rid, struct resource *res);
  125 int exca_deactivate_resource(struct exca_softc *exca, device_t child, int type,
  126     int rid, struct resource *res);
  127 
  128 static __inline uint8_t
  129 exca_getb(struct exca_softc *sc, int reg)
  130 {
  131         return (sc->getb(sc, reg));
  132 }
  133 
  134 static __inline void
  135 exca_putb(struct exca_softc *sc, int reg, uint8_t val)
  136 {
  137         sc->putb(sc, reg, val);
  138 }
  139 
  140 static __inline void
  141 exca_setb(struct exca_softc *sc, int reg, uint8_t mask)
  142 {
  143         exca_putb(sc, reg, exca_getb(sc, reg) | mask);
  144 }
  145 
  146 static __inline void
  147 exca_clrb(struct exca_softc *sc, int reg, uint8_t mask)
  148 {
  149         exca_putb(sc, reg, exca_getb(sc, reg) & ~mask);
  150 }
  151 
  152 #endif /* !_SYS_DEV_EXCA_EXCAVAR_H */
